### How the Claims Process Works

Insurance claims for biohazard cleanup generally follow a standard path, though every policy is different. When you contact us, we will begin by gathering basic information about the property and the incident. We do not require you to have a claim number or pre-approval before we begin work. Instead, we recommend that you or your representative notify your insurance company as soon as possible. Many policies include coverage for cleanup and restoration resulting from a covered loss, such as a death, accident, or decomposition event.

Once you contact your insurance provider, they will likely assign a claim number and a claims adjuster. We can work with that adjuster directly, providing them with the details they need to evaluate your claim. We will also coordinate with you—or the property owner, executor, or family member—to ensure we have authorization to proceed. In most cases, we can begin cleanup immediately while the insurance paperwork is being processed, because time is critical for public health and property preservation.

### The Documentation We Provide

Proper documentation is essential for a smooth insurance claim. We provide a comprehensive, itemized invoice and a detailed report of the services performed. This report includes:

- A description of the affected area and the scope of the cleanup.
- A list of all biohazard waste removed, including contaminated materials such as carpet, padding, drywall, contents, and bodily fluids.
- The cleaning and disinfection procedures used, including the EPA-registered disinfectants and antimicrobial treatments applied.
- Photographs of the scene before, during, and after cleanup (with sensitivity and privacy maintained).
- Documentation of any structural repairs or demolition that was necessary to ensure safety.
- Proof of proper disposal of biohazard waste in accordance with federal, state, and local regulations.

Our team is trained to prepare these documents in a format that insurance companies commonly expect. We can also provide a letter of service and a certificate of disposal if required. While we cannot guarantee that your claim will be approved or that coverage will apply, we will provide the thorough, professional documentation needed to support your submission.

### How We Work with Insurance Companies

We are experienced in working with insurance companies, adjusters, and third-party administrators. When you authorize us, we will contact your insurance provider directly to provide them with the information they need. We can submit the initial estimate, the final invoice, and any supporting documentation. We will also answer any questions the adjuster may have about the scope of work, the methods used, or the necessity of the services.

We do not act as a public adjuster or legal representative, and we cannot negotiate on your behalf regarding coverage or payment. However, we can supply the facts and evidence that help your adjuster understand why the cleanup was required and why certain procedures were performed. This often speeds up the review process and reduces the back-and-forth between you and the insurance company.

###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Do I need to have a claim number before you can start cleanup? No. We can begin the cleanup immediately upon your authorization. We recommend notifying your insurance company as soon as possible, but you do not need to wait for a claim number. We will send the documentation to your insurance provider after the work is complete.

Q: Will my insurance company pay for the cleanup? That depends on your specific policy and the circumstances of the loss. Many homeowner’s or property insurance policies include coverage for biohazard cleanup as part of the damage or liability section. We cannot guarantee coverage, but we will provide the documentation needed to support your claim. We recommend reviewing your policy or contacting your agent.

Q: What if I can’t pay upfront while waiting for the insurance claim? We understand that financial concerns can add stress. We can discuss payment options with you at the time of service. In many cases, we can work with you and your insurance company to arrange payment after the claim is processed. We will always be transparent about costs and billing.
